                     If a ball is moving from left to right and also spinning about a horizontal axis in anti-clock wise direction of motion, then relative to the ball air will be moving from right to left. The resultant velocity of air above and below the ball will be\[(v+r\omega )\]and\[(v-r\omega )\]respectively. So, according to Bernoulli's principle, due to this difference of pressure an upward force will act on the ball and hence, the ball will deviate from its usual path OA and will hit the ground at B following path OB, ie, if a ball is thrown with back spin the pitch will curve less sharply prolonging the flight.
